Review of Coherent Anti‐Stokes Raman Scattering Nonresonant Background Removal and Phase Retrieval Approaches: From Experimental Methods to Deep Learning Algorithms

open access: yesAdvanced Photonics Research, EarlyView.
Coherent anti‐stokes Raman spectroscopy (CARS) enables high‐resolution vibrational imaging, yet non‐resonant background (NRB) distorts spectral fidelity. This review highlights NRB removal methods—from experimental strategies and numerical algorithms to emerging deep learning techniques.

Switchable Terahertz Beam Steering with Near‐Perfect Ordinary Transmission

open access: yesAdvanced Photonics Research, EarlyView.
This study introduces a reconfigurable metasurface that enables switchable terahertz beam steering upon actuation by a global temperature change. At room temperature, it achieves a true “OFF” state with nearly 100% transmission, behaving as if the metasurface is not present, thereby not distorting incoming light.
